How to Choose the Right Dog Trainer in Syracuse
Not all dog trainers are the same, and choosing the right one for your dog's specific needs makes a meaningful difference in outcomes. Start by identifying your dog's primary challenge — a puppy with no manners requires a very different approach than a dog with leash reactivity or fear-based aggression. Look for trainers with recognized certifications such as CPDT-KA, ABCDT, or KPA-CTP, which indicate a commitment to professional standards and continuing education. Ask about their training philosophy — force-free and positive reinforcement methods are widely considered the most effective and humane approach for the vast majority of dogs. Read verified client reviews, and don't hesitate to ask questions before booking. The best trainers welcome that conversation.
Typical Dog Training Costs in Syracuse in 2026
Professional dog training costs in Syracuse reflect trainer experience, session format, and the complexity of your dog's behavioral needs.
Private In-Home Sessions
Single Session: $80 – $150
Package of 4 Sessions: $280 – $520
Behavior Modification
Per Session: $100 – $200
Comprehensive Program: $400 – $900
Virtual Training Sessions
Per Session: $40 – $100
Board & Train Programs
Two-Week Program: $1,000 – $2,500
Comprehensive Multi-Week Program: $2,500 – $4,000+
Rates in Syracuse and Onondaga County may vary based on trainer experience, travel requirements, and program length. Many trainers offer free consultations — use that conversation to assess fit before committing.
Dog Training FAQs for Syracuse, NY
Why should I hire a professional dog trainer in Syracuse? A professional trainer does more than teach commands — they help you understand your dog's behavior and give you the tools to reinforce progress at home. For dogs dealing with reactivity, aggression, anxiety, or simply too much excitement around other people and animals, the right trainer can make a meaningful difference in daily life.
What is the difference between obedience training and behavior modification? Obedience training focuses on teaching commands and manners — sit, stay, leash walking, recall. Behavior modification addresses deeper issues like anxiety, aggression, reactivity, or fear. Many Syracuse trainers offer both, and a good trainer will assess your dog during an initial consultation to recommend the right approach.
How long does dog training take? Basic obedience typically shows meaningful progress within four to six sessions. Behavior modification for more complex issues like reactivity or aggression is an ongoing process that can take several months of consistent work. The most important factor is practicing what you learn between sessions — trainers consistently say owner follow-through is what determines results.
Do Syracuse dog trainers offer in-home sessions? Yes — many trainers serving Syracuse and Onondaga County offer private in-home sessions, which are particularly effective because they address behavior in the actual environment where it occurs. Are online dog training sessions effective? Yes, particularly for obedience work, puppy training, and guidance on behavior challenges that don't require hands-on intervention. Virtual sessions give Syracuse owners immediate access to certified trainers regardless of schedule or location, and are typically the most affordable format available.
